LITTLE LEAGUE SOFTBALL: LAWRENCEVILLE SOFTBALL IN FULL SWING AFTER SUCCESSFUL OPENING-DAY CEREMONY (2021-05-26)

Northern Tier WEST Sports Report
The Lawrenceville Cinderella Softball League recently held their opening-day parade and ceremony, recognizing their players, coaches, sponsors, volunteers and special community guests.

Board member Erica Covert welcomed all to the event, including Mayor Bobbie Scott and council members Kathy Helgemo and Mansel O’Dell.

“I see a small community that comes together all because of the love of the game”, Covert relayed to the crowd, “whether it is carpooling the kids to practice or to a game, buying apparel to proudly wear, helping with field maintenance or volunteering in the concession stand - you are all the real heroes and we thank you for being a part of it”.

The players and coaches then joined together to sing the National Anthem and recite the softball prayer, led by Mayor Scott, who officially opened the season with a ceremonial first pitch.
